So, I am 28 years old now, a husband, and dad of 2. There has been a lot that has changed in my life the past few years but my passion for skiing has remained the same. This fall, I came up with the idea to put together a short "webseries" to continue to share my passion as a skier and now a Dad... well at least try too. My son is 15 months old and I hope to share the passion of skiing with him in the future. I made him his first pair of skis this fall, completely custom, even the bindings. Between the unpredictability of life as a parent and weather of the East Coast, it will be a challenge. Here is episode number one, of hopefully three, of "Laps With Dad" for the 18/19 ski season.
